  • Author Tim Lawrence is releasing a soundtrack for his book Life & Death On The New York Dance Floor. The release will come in two double-LP volumes on vinyl, one out this week, and the other in January. (A double-CD version will also be released in January.) The soundtrack features key tracks and artists profiled in Lawrence's book, which chronicles New York's Downtown music scene in the early '80s. Among those included are Alan Vega, David Byrne, James White & The Blacks, Loose Joints, Material, Peech Boys and Arthur Russell projects Dinosaur L and Loose Joints. Lawrence is starting a new label, Reappearing Records, in order to release the compilation. "This is the first time I've had the opportunity to release a record in tandem with a book," Lawrence told Resident Advisor, "and I'm pretty thrilled with how the Life & Death On The New York Dance Floor compilation has turned out. It was never going to be easy to reproduce the insane range of mutant sounds that took root in New York City during the early 1980s, but the compilation captures some of the startlingly creative developments that came about as the post-disco, art-punk and nascent hip-hop scenes came into contact with each other and started to collaborate. This was the period when NYC—cheap, raw, community-minded, vibrant and open for partying—finally realized its melting pot potential. The music still sounds radical today."
